Question
What is the ruling on the Fajr Qunoot, and what are its regulations regarding the affirmation of the supplication, raising the hands, and the phrases repeated by those who are following the prayer?
Answer
I say, and with God's success: In the Hanafi school, the qunut is in the Witr prayer, not in the Fajr; because the qunut in Fajr is abrogated, and it is specific to calamities. The qunut should be done quietly, and the hands are not raised in it, but rather placed as in recitation. And God knows best.
